Opening Night of “Tin Pan Alley Rag”, Co-starring Jenny Fellner
On Tuesday, July 14th, Roundabout Theatre Company presented the New York premiere of the new musical The Tin Pan Alley Rag. starring Michael Boatman, Michael Therriault, and Jenny Fellner (Linda English, Pal Joey) as Dorothy Goetz.The Tin Pan Alley Rag tells the story of an imagined meeting of two of America’s greatest musicians, composer Scott Joplin (Boatman) and songwriter Irving Berlin (Therriault). Both men changed the landscape of music forever with their contributions to the first American musical genre, ragtime. Beneath Joplin and Berlin’s toe-tapping, syncopated rhythms lay fascinating stories of fame, love and loss. In The Tin Pan Alley Rag, these tales come to vivid life and two great icons realize they have more in common than they ever suspected.

Jenny Fellner Back With Roundabout Theatre Company
Jenny Fellner will be back with Roundabout Theater Company in their upcoming new musical “Tin Pan Alley Rag”. The production will be the New York premiere of the show, which will run at Roundabout’s Laura Pels Theater at the Harold and Miriam Steinberg Center for Theater — the first musical presented in that space.
Full casting for the musical was announced last month, with the actors Michael Boatman and Michael Therriault playing, respectively, Scott Joplin and Irving Berlin, who have an imagined meeting in this production that draws on their legendary music. Previews are to start Friday, June 12, with the opening scheduled for Tuesday, July 14.
